(PUEBLO, Colo.) — The Humane Society of the Pikes Peak Region (HSPPR) is hosting an opportunity for families to get away from the screens on Friday, July 18.
According to HSPPR, on Friday from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. at its Pueblo Shelter, the shelter will host an event for kids ages 8 to 12 featuring crafts, games, animal care lessons, and more.
“For one glorious day, you and your kids can ditch the screens and spend time together doing things that don’t involve arguing over who lost the iPad charger. We’re talking crafts, games, animal care lessons, and more!” wrote HSPPR.
The event is $10 per family, and registration for the event can be found on HSPPR’s website.
